Overview
Dental Clinical Director – Cornwall (Hybrid). Permanent, Part‑Time or Full‑Time 2‑5 days. Salary from £105k pro‑rata. Relocation support available.

Oversee organisational performance, service improvement and efficiency initiatives. Build positive relationships with commissioners, partners, and external stakeholders. Contribute to business development, commercial opportunities, and contract sustainability. Line‑manage clinical and operational leaders and foster a high‑performance culture.
